Output 3f9450836a3f2682326d4e08153ecc03a18a82f0322d60c55a785cf46049167e:0

value
74048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 049f7f81123cf006e4974bb8bdaed7d970f54ece OP_EQUAL
address
327ThRwS68Z4dqgB31WgaA4AKJf53LTdZF
transaction
3f9450836a3f2682326d4e08153ecc03a18a82f0322d60c55a785cf46049167e
spent
true